By MIMI ỌNỤỌHA
The second installment in The Library of Missings Datasets series focuses on blackness. Black folks are both over-collected and under-represented in American datasets, featuring strongly as objects of collection but rarely as subjects with agency over collection, ownership, and power. Version 2.0 of The Library of Missing Datasets speaks to this reality.
